How To Fold Fitted Sheets?

Fitted sheets are notorious for being a hassle to fold, with their corners and elastic edges making it seem like an impossible task. But fear not, with a few simple techniques and a little patience, you can master the art of folding fitted sheets like a pro. In this article, we’ll show you step-by-step how to fold fitted sheets in a way that will leave you with perfectly neat and tidy stacks of linen, rather than a crumpled and frustrating mess. Say goodbye to wrinkled sheets and hello to a more organized linen closet!

2. Tricks and Tips: Creative and Inventive Ways to Fold Fitted Sheets

Folding fitted sheets can be a daunting task for many homemakers. If you find yourself folding them into a lumpy mess, don’t worry – there are plenty of creative and inventive ways to fold a fitted sheet without breaking a sweat. Here are some tips and tricks to get you started.

1. Using a Flat Surface

One of the easiest ways to fold a fitted sheet is to use a flat surface. Spread the fitted sheet out on your bed or table with the corners facing up. Then, fold the sheet in half vertically by bringing one of the corners to meet the other. Next, tuck the elastic corners into each other, so they form a square shape. Lastly, fold the sheet in half horizontally, then in thirds, and voila – you have a neatly folded fitted sheet.

2. Rolling Instead of Folding

Another way to fold your fitted sheets is by rolling them instead of folding. Start by holding the sheet with the corners facing up and the elastic corners in your hands. Next, tuck one corner into the other, then tuck the remaining corners in, creating a sort of “pocket.” Then, fold the sheet in thirds lengthwise, roll it tightly, and secure it with a rubber band or ribbon.

3. Folding in Pairs

If you have several fitted sheets to fold, one time-saving hack is to fold them in pairs. Spread two fitted sheets out with the corners facing up and the elastic edges in your hands. Tuck one of the corners into the other, then tuck the remaining corners in, just like when rolling the sheet. Then, fold the two sheets in half horizontally together, and again in thirds. You’ll notice that they easily form the same shape, and you can slip them into your drawer or closet together.

With these creative and inventive ways to fold fitted sheets, you’ll be able to tackle this laundry chore with ease. Try them out and find which one works best for you.

3. Storage Solutions: How to Store Folded Fitted Sheets to Maximize Closet Space

After learning how to fold fitted sheets, the next challenge is usually how to store them without taking up too much space in your closet. It’s a common problem, especially for those with limited storage space in their homes. Here are some storage solutions on how to store folded fitted sheets to maximize closet space:

Use Stackable Containers

One of the best storage solutions for fitted sheets is to use stackable containers. Stackable containers are durable and come in different sizes. They are perfect for small spaces because they can be easily stored in small corners of your closet. You can fold the fitted sheets neatly before placing them in the containers. Label each container with the sheet size to keep your closet organized.

Hang Them on a Hanger

Another storage solution is to hang them on a hanger. After folding the fitted sheets, drape them over a hanger and loop the hanger through the elastic corners of the fitted sheet. This ensures that it doesn’t wrinkle and takes up minimal space in your closet. Plus, you can easily identify the sheet size and color at a glance.

Use Vacuum-Sealed Bags

Vacuum-sealed bags are another great way to store fitted sheets. You can use a vacuum cleaner to compress the air out of the bag, which will create more space in your closet. Fold the fitted sheet neatly and put it inside the vacuum-sealed bag before compressing. Store the bags in a box or container to protect them from dust and insects.

In conclusion, there are several storage solutions to maximize closet space, including using stackable containers, hanging them on a hanger, and using vacuum-sealed bags. These storage options not only save space but also help keep your closet organized.

4. Time-Saving Hacks: How to Efficiently Fold Fitted Sheets for a Quick and Easy Laundry Day

Folding fitted sheets is one household chore that not everyone enjoys. However, it is important to ensure that they are folded properly to maximize storage space and avoid wrinkles. Here are some time-saving hacks to make folding fitted sheets quick and easy.

1. Match the Corners

The first step to an efficient folding process is to find and match the corners. To do this, turn the fitted sheet inside out and place one hand in each of the two adjacent corners. Bring those corners together in a way that the seams align, then turn the sheet right side out and match the corners again. This will make it easier to fold the sheet neatly.

2. Fold in Thirds

Next, fold the sheet in thirds. Fold one side of the sheet over the middle and then fold the other side on top of that. This will create a long rectangular shape that isn’t too bulky.

3. Store in Sets

If you have several fitted sheets for the same bed, it’s a good idea to store them in sets. This means folding and stacking the fitted sheet along with the flat sheet and pillowcases that will be used on that bed. This makes it easier to have everything you need for the bed in one place and helps you avoid having to search for matching sheets when making the bed.

In conclusion, with these time-saving hacks, folding fitted sheets doesn’t have to be a stressful chore anymore. By finding and matching the corners, folding in thirds, and storing in sets, you can efficiently fold fitted sheets for a quick and easy laundry day.

5. Common Mistakes to Avoid When Folding Fitted Sheets and How to Fix Them

Folding fitted sheets can be quite intimidating, especially if you are new to it. However, it’s no rocket science, and you can quickly master the skill with a little practice and patience. In this section of the article, we will discuss some common mistakes people make when folding fitted sheets and how to fix them.

5.1 Mistake: Not Tucking in the Extra Fabric

One of the most common mistakes people make when folding fitted sheets is not tucking in the extra fabric at the corners. Leaving the extra fabric unattended creates a messy and bulky look. So, to avoid this, try folding the corners as neatly as possible before folding the rest of the sheet.

Fix: Gently tuck in the extra corners of the sheet and fold them into a neat triangle. Then, proceed with the usual folding steps.

5.2 Mistake: Confusing the Wrong Side with the Right Side

Another mistake people make while folding fitted sheets is that they get confused between the wrong and right side of the sheet. This can lead to a lumpy and unevenly folded sheet.

Fix: Always remember that the side that touches your skin is the right side, and the side that faces outwards is the wrong side. You can easily identify the right side by feeling the texture and the smoothness of the fabric.

5.3 Mistake: Overthinking the Process

Lastly, people often overthink the folding process and end up making it harder than it is. Remember, folding fitted sheets shouldn’t be a complicated task, and you can make it as easy or as complicated as you want.

Fix: Take a deep breath, go slow, and follow the steps discussed earlier in the article. With a little practice, you will be folding fitted sheets like a pro in no time.

People Also Ask

1. What are the steps to fold fitted sheets?

To fold fitted sheets, start by turning the sheet inside out and placing one hand in each of the bottom corners. Then, fold the fitted corners into the non-fitted corners and lay the sheet flat. Fold the sheet in thirds and then fold it in half, tucking in any loose ends.

2. How do you keep fitted sheets from getting wrinkled?

To keep fitted sheets from getting wrinkled, fold them as soon as they come out of the dryer. If you’re not able to fold them right away, lay them flat instead of leaving them bunched up.

3. How do you fold fitted sheets without elastic?

If your fitted sheet doesn’t have elastic, you can still fold it neatly by placing your hands in the corners and folding one corner over the other. Then, fold the sheet in half and in half again until you have a neat, small rectangle.

4. Can you machine wash fitted sheets?

Yes, most fitted sheets can be machine washed. However, it’s a good idea to read the care instructions on your specific sheet to make sure you’re washing it correctly.

5. How do you fold fitted sheets to save space?

To save space, fold fitted sheets into small rectangles and place them in a drawer or storage bin. Alternatively, you can roll the fitted sheet up tightly, which will take up less space than if it were folded in a traditional manner.
